U7193 software revision v. 2.10 - 2005 Hummer H2
Performance 93 Octane tune:
When I go to "Modify Tune" > "Torque Management," all 3 parameters are "OFF" by default, or at least "OFF" is highlighted. Does this option actually reflect the status of T/M? And if so, why would the Performance Tune turn all 3 T/M options to "OFF"?
Since it is advised that the 3rd parameter "Upshift Torque Reduction" be left ON for trucks and large SUV's, I highlight "ON" for "Upshift Torque Reduction," and answer yes to "do you want to save changes," and re-install the modified tune.
But when I re-enter "Modify Tune" and go back to "Torque Management," "Upshift Torque Reduction" is still set at "OFF." Why can't I turn it on as is advised?

Those parameters with switches default to the top menu item in that selection, it does what you change it to but once you go back it will default to the top menu item.
